Is bird flu infecting humans? How would we know?

Bird flu is circulating among birds on the Australian mainland. So with the confirmed number of detections growing, you may be wondering about the risk of birds infecting humans. So far in 2026, no humans in Australia have been diagnosed with the currently circulating strain. And evidence from overseas indicates that in the rare situation this would occur, illness would generally be mild. But not everyone with flu-like symptoms gets tested.
